Custom Engine Tuning: Methods to Improve Fuel Efficiency
Engine tuning transforms a vehicle's fuel efficiency by optimizing critical factors like air-fuel ratios and ignition timing. By modifying these settings, the engine can achieve a more thorough combustion process. This leads to a decrease in unburned fuel, effectively maximizing the energy extracted from each drop of gasoline or diesel.
In addition, personalized tuning enables for changes tailored to driving conditions and individual performance needs. This suggests that vehicles can operate more efficiently under various loads and speeds, further enhancing fuel economy. Furthermore, a finely-tuned engine can respond more promptly to throttle input, decreasing the need for excessive acceleration, which often wastes fuel.

Learning About Engine Types
Knowing the various engine types greatly impacts the tuning solutions available for a car. Different engine types, such as naturally aspirated, turbocharged, and supercharged, each offer unique characteristics and requirements. Naturally aspirated engines depend upon atmospheric pressure, making tuning aimed at optimizing air-fuel ratios and ignition timing. Turbocharged engines benefit from enhanced airflow, allowing for adjustments in boost levels and fuel mapping. Supercharged engines, which compress air before it enters the combustion chamber, demand careful tuning to manage increased power without compromising reliability. Additionally, engine configurations, such as inline, V-type, or rotary, further influence the tuning approach. Acknowledging these distinctions guarantees that vehicle owners choose appropriate tuning solutions tailored to their specific engine type, maximizing performance and efficiency.

What Tools Is Necessary for Custom Engine Tuning?
Custom engine tuning requires specific tools, including an engine management system, diagnostic software, a laptop or tablet for data analysis, a wideband O2 sensor for air-fuel mixture monitoring, and various tuning cables for vehicle connectivity.
